ORDER
This Criminal Original Petition has been filed, to direct the learned Judicial Magistrate No.III, Salem to dispose of the C.C.No.30 of 2014 as expeditiously as possible preferably within a stipulated time frame.
2. The learned counsel for the petitioners would submit that the petitioners are accusing facing trial in C.C.No.30 of 2014 for the charges under Sections 409 and 109 of IPC.
3. The learned counsel for the petitioners would further submit that the case was taken on file during the year 2014 and after service of copies of charge sheet, the case was posted for trial and summons was issued to LW1 to LW5 on 22.04.2016 and thereafter the case was adjourned to 06.05.2016. Thereafter, the case was periodically adjourned due to non-production of witnesses until the year 2018.
4. On 16.02.2018, PW1 was produced and chief examination was done in part and thereafter the case was posted for continuation of chief on 13.03.2018 and once again due to nonproduction of PW1 by the respondent police, the case was adjourned till July 2018. Only on 01.08.2018, PW1 appeared and examination in chief was completed. PW1 was cross examined and the case was posted for summons to all other witnesses by 21.08.2018, but no witnesses were produced by the respondent police. Thereafter, the petitioners filed petition under Section 311 of Cr.P.C to recall PW1 for cross examination. It was returned on 29.01.2019 and thereafter petition under Section 91 of Cr.P.C was filed and numbered as C.M.P.No.1088 of 2019 and it is posted for filing of counter. Subsequently, none of other witnesses have been produced and the case is adjourned periodically.
The petitioners being accused have a constitutional right for speedy trial and thereby he would pray that a direction may be issued to complete the trial.
5. The learned Additional Public Prosecutor for the respondent would submit that there are totally 8 witnesses in this case, so far LW1 has examined as PW1 and the trial Court adjourned the case for summons to other witnesses on 21.08.2018. He would further submit that the respondent will cooperate for the speedy trial.
6. In view of the above, a direction is issued to the trial Judge to complete the trial and deliver the Judgment within a period of six months from the date of receipt of a copy of this order.
7. This Criminal Original Petition stands disposed of with the above direction and observation.
